This study presents a technique to improve the reliability and the Mean Time to Failure (MTTF) of hardware task graphs running on reconfigurable computers. This tech- nique, which has been named Task Early-fetch, can be applied to a sequence of one or several applications, represented as task graphs. It consists in carrying out the reconfiguration of some tasks within the execution of the previous task graph, plus increasing the redundancy level of the early-fetched tasks. Experimental results on actual task graphs show the positive impacts of the proposed technique. Thus, without deteriorating the execution time (makespan), on average, a 114% MTTF improvement is achieved for no-fault-tolerant task graphs, and the improvement is more signif...
Abstract—Partial reconfigurable system is an architecture consisting general purpose processors and ...
The possibility of partial reconfiguration of FPGAs during run-time can be used to implement systems...
As more processors are integrated into Multiprocessor System-on-Chips (MPSoCs) via relentless techno...
This paper addresses the problem of reliability and makespan optimization of hardware task graphs in...
Reconfigurable hardware can be used to build a multitasking system where tasks are assigned to HW re...
New generation embedded systems demand high performance, efficiency and flexibility. Reconfigurable ...
Reconfigurable hardware can be used to build multi tasking systems that dynamically adapt themselves...
Abstract—Reconfigurable Computers (RC) can provide signif-icant performance improvement for domain a...
Dynamically reconfigurable hardware is a promising technology that combines in the same device both ...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
Summarization: Partial reconfiguration suffers from the inherent high latency and low throughput whi...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
High-performance reconfigurable computing involves acceleration of significant portions of an ap-pli...
Abstract.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the func...
Field-programmable gate arrays (FPGAs) offer the flexibility of general-purpose processors along wit...
Abstract—Partial reconfigurable system is an architecture consisting general purpose processors and ...
The possibility of partial reconfiguration of FPGAs during run-time can be used to implement systems...
As more processors are integrated into Multiprocessor System-on-Chips (MPSoCs) via relentless techno...
This paper addresses the problem of reliability and makespan optimization of hardware task graphs in...
Reconfigurable hardware can be used to build a multitasking system where tasks are assigned to HW re...
New generation embedded systems demand high performance, efficiency and flexibility. Reconfigurable ...
Reconfigurable hardware can be used to build multi tasking systems that dynamically adapt themselves...
Abstract—Reconfigurable Computers (RC) can provide signif-icant performance improvement for domain a...
Dynamically reconfigurable hardware is a promising technology that combines in the same device both ...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
Summarization: Partial reconfiguration suffers from the inherent high latency and low throughput whi...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
High-performance reconfigurable computing involves acceleration of significant portions of an ap-pli...
Abstract.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the func...
Field-programmable gate arrays (FPGAs) offer the flexibility of general-purpose processors along wit...
Abstract—Partial reconfigurable system is an architecture consisting general purpose processors and ...
The possibility of partial reconfiguration of FPGAs during run-time can be used to implement systems...
As more processors are integrated into Multiprocessor System-on-Chips (MPSoCs) via relentless techno...